Hi. I'm testing Open MPI 4.0.0 and I'm struggling with a weird behaviour. In a very simple example (very frustrating). I'm having the following error returned by MPI_Send:
[gafront4:25692] *** An error occurred in MPI_Send [gafront4:25692] *** reported by process [3152019457,0] [gafront4:25692] *** on communicator MPI_COMM_WORLD [gafront4:25692] *** MPI_ERR_OTHER: known error not in list [gafront4:25692] *** MPI_ERRORS_ARE_FATAL (processes in this communicator will now abort, [gafront4:25692] *** and potentially your MPI job) In the same machine I have other two instalations of Open MPI (2.0.2 and 2.1.2) and they all run successfully this dummy program: #include <stdio.h> #include <mpi.h> int main(int argc, char **argv) { int process; int population; MPI_Init(NULL, NULL); MPI_Comm_rank(MPI_COMM_WORLD, &process); MPI_Comm_size(MPI_COMM_WORLD, &population); printf("Hello World from proccess %d out of %d\n", process, population); int send_number = 10; int recv_number; if (process == 0) { MPI_Send(&send_number, 1, MPI_INT, 1, 0, MPI_COMM_WORLD); printf("This is process 0 reporting::\n"); } else if (process == 1) { MPI_Recv(&recv_number, 1, MPI_INT, 0, 0, MPI_COMM_WORLD, MPI_STATUS_IGNORE); printf("Process 1 received number %d from process 0\n", recv_number); } MPI_Finalize(); return 0; } I'm really upset about recurring to you with this problem. I've been arround it for days now and can't find any good solution. Can you please take a look? I've enabled FI_LOG_LEVEL=Debug to see if I can trap any information that could be of use but unfortunetly with no success. I've also googled a lot, but I don't see where this error message might be pointing at. Specially having two other working versions on the same machine. The thing is that I see no reason why this code shouldn't run. The following is the configure command line, as given by ompi_info. Configure command line: '--build=x86_64-linux-gnu' '--prefix=/usr' '--includedir=${prefix}/include' '--mandir=${prefix}/share/man' '--infodir=${prefix}/share/info' '--sysconfdir=/etc' '--localstatedir=/var' '--disable-silent-rules' '--libdir=${prefix}/lib/x86_64-linux-gnu' '--libexecdir=${prefix}/lib/x86_64-linux-gnu' '--disable-maintainer-mode' '--disable-dependency-tracking' '--prefix=/opt/openmpi/4.0.0' '--with-pmix=/usr/l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/pmix' '--with-libevent=external' '--with-slurm' '--enable-mpi-cxx' '--with-ofi' '--with-verbs=no' '--disable-silent-rules' '--with-hwloc=/usr' '--enable-mpirun-prefix-by-default' '--with-devel-headers' Thank you for your time.
